11,444. Ramm, P. J., and Behrendt, F. May 20. Self-closing valves. -A self-closing tap or valve adapted for service pipes, and for flushing urinals &c., is shown in Fig. 1. The casing a has an inlet a , and is closed by a cap b having an outlet d and a seat c for the valve g, which is closed by the water pressure assisted by a spring h. The valve spindle i carries an operating-handle k.

A method for improving the reliability and/or accuracy of physical measurements obtained from array hybridization studies performed on an array having a large number of genomic samples uses a small number of replicates insufficient for making precise and valid statistical inferences. This is overcome by estimating an error in measurement of a sample by averaging errors obtained when measuring the large number of samples or a subset of the large number of samples. The estimated sample error is utilized as a standard for accepting or rejecting the measurement of the respective sample. The samples may be independent or dependant in that correlated across two or more conditions.

The invention relates to a method for producing a titanium phosphide layer, wherein initially a carrier is placed in a reactor. Subsequently, a TiN layer is deposited on the carrier by adding TiCl4 and NH3 in the reactor. The TiN layer is tempered by adding PH3 in the reactor immediately after the TiN layer has deposited in order to form the titanium monophosphide layer on the TiN layer.

Ein Verfahren zur Herstellung eines dreidimensionalen elektronischen Systems umfasst: ein Bereitstellen einer ersten integrierten Schaltungsstruktur in einem ersten Substrat (110), wobei die erste integrierte Schaltungsstruktur eine Kontaktfläche (150) an einer ersten Hauptseite (117) des ersten Substrats (110) aufweist; ein Bereitstellen eines zweiten Substrats (210) mit einer Hauptseite (215); ein Bilden eines vertikalen Kontaktbereichs (240) in dem zweiten Substrat (210). Daran anschließend umfasst das Verfahren ein Bilden einer Halbleiterschicht (212) auf der Hauptseite (215) des zweiten Substrats (210); ein Bilden eines Halbleiterbauelements einer zweiten integrierten Schaltungsstruktur in dem zweiten Substrat (210) mit der Halbleiterschicht (212); ein Entfernen von Substratmaterial von einer der Hauptseite (215) gegenüberliegenden Seite (217) des zweiten Substrats (210), so dass der vertikale Kontaktbereich (240) an der gegenüberliegenden Seite (217) elektrisch freigelegt wird; ein aufeinander Anordnen des ersten und zweiten Substrats (110, 210) unter Ausrichtung des vertikalen Kontaktbereichs (240) mit der Kontaktfläche (150), so dass ein elektrisches Verbinden zwischen der ersten und zweiten integrierten Schaltungsstruktur über den vertikalen Kontaktbereich (240) und der Kontaktfläche (150) hergestellt wird.

A system for performing automated cell screening in drug discovery includes an automated microscope (100), a fast autofocus device, and a digital imaging system (500). Processes are implemented in software through which relevant cellular material is segmented and quantified with minimal user interaction. Improvements in the following areas: known methods for image processing are implemented in such a way that automated segmentation is achieved; sets of known measurements (pixel counting, etc.) are implemented as methods which demonstrate aspects of biology in a reliable fashion; components for automated positioning, focusing, imaging and processing of a multiplicity of samples are integrated as systems within which the segmentation and measurement methods may be mounted; and components and methods are adapted into systems which yield more highly automated and more rapid cell screening.

The present invention relates to an apparatus and method for imaging time resolved fluorescence in biochemical and medical samples. In a primary aspect, the device includes a lens of large aperture, a flash lamp in the illumination path, a fast-acting solid state shutter or a gated detector in the emission path, a device for delivering homogenous monochromatic illumination to a plurality of wells distributed within a microwell plate, a digital camera of high quantum efficiency, and a computer. under computer control, the lamp is pulsed at short intervals. The fast-acting emission shutter or gated detector operates to limit exposure of the camera to a period some microseconds after the extinction of each lamp pulse, during which only delayed fluorescence is transmitted to the camera. The invention achieves simultaneous time resolved imaging of a plurality of samples, with high sensitivity and high throughput.

Bee-keeping is improved by feeding bees with a bee food comprising inactive baker's yeast. This provides increased honey and brood yields in comparison with other forms of yeast and is not harmful as is active baker's yeast. Desirably the inactive baker's yeast is combined with sugars, salt and cholesterol.
